
For Wisconsin residents, particularly those in the Milwaukee metropolitan area, the installation and maintenance of a robust roofing system are crucial to withstand the state's severe winter climate and variable summer conditions. Wisconsin experiences long, cold winters with significant snowfall and freezing temperatures, punctuated by warm, humid summers that can bring thunderstorms.
Wisconsin's housing stock commonly features asphalt shingles, yet the advantages of standing seam steel roofing are increasingly being recognized for their superior resilience against the extreme temperature fluctuations and heavy snow loads characteristic of the state. The harsh winter environment necessitates roofing materials that can endure constant freeze-thaw cycles without compromising structural integrity or watertightness, while the summer months, though warmer, can still present challenges with humidity and occasional severe weather events. Proper underlayment and ventilation are critical to prevent moisture buildup and ice dam formation.
